Just in time for the weekend: our latest paper is out in Plant Biology! Anthocyanins and betalains in evolution: Why mutual exclusion remains the best-supported model doi.org/10.1111/plb.... #PlantBiology #Evolution #Anthocyanins #Betalains @puckerlab.bsky.social @unibonn.bsky.social

Anthocyanins and betalains in evolution: Why mutual exclusion remains the best‐supported modelAnthocyanins and betalains are plant pigments produced through different biosynthetic pathways and are generally considered mutually exclusive. We examine claims of their co-occurrence, arguing that ...doi.org

NanoPlasmiQC: Full plasmid sequencing with ONT long-reads and automatic data analysisLong-read sequencing has shown a rapid technological development during the last years. It has been established as the standard method for the sequencing of plant genomes and has also gained importanc...doi.orgPuckerLab publications

Dark pigmentation of blackberry can be explained by high amounts of cyanidin-3-O-glucosides #FlavonoidFriday doi.org/10.64898/202... & shorturl.at/bxQU9 @puckerlab.bsky.social

Final week of our Python course for Plant Sciences Master’s students 🌱🐍🖥️ Covered fundamentals (data types, control flow), file handling, and modules, plus discussed the risks and benefits of AI in scientific research. 🔗 github.com/bpucker/PyBo #Python #Bioinformatics @puckerlab.bsky.social
